Larry James Lewis

Published 9:39 am Tuesday, December 4, 2018

Larry James Lewis, 55, of Selma, died November 30, 2018 at Vaughan Regional Medical Center. Arrangements will be announced later Ashley’s J.H. Williams and Sons Funeral Home.

Email newsletter signup